Is New Lothrop, MI a Good Place to Live?
New Lothrop receives an overall livability grade of A (82/100), placing it among the better areas in Michigan. Safety scores A (87/100), indicating lower crime rates than most areas. Affordability scores A+ (90/100) with a median household income of $79,185 and median home values around $175,300.
About 23.7%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her, and the unemployment rate is 1.4%. 86% of housing is owner-occupied. The median age is 41.
